Gen V - Prime Video- September 29

A spin-off of The Boys, the English series Gen V is adapted from a comic book titled We Gotta Go Now, by Garth Ennis and Darick Robertson. The series will feature the first generation of superheroes who compete with each other with their superpowers for the school's top ranking, only to eventually find out that their powers come from Compound V. Jaz Sinclair, Lizzie Broadway, Patrick Schwarzenegger, Marco Pigossi, Chance Perdomo, Jensen Ackles, and Maddie Phillips make up the cast of Gen V

Charlie Chopra and the Mystery of Solang Valley - Sony LIV - September 27

Starring Wamiqa Gabbi in the lead, Charlie Chopra, a Hindi murder mystery, is the official adaptation of Agatha Christie’s novel The Sittaford Mystery. Charlie Chopra and the Mystery of Solang Valley is set in the snow-capped mountains of Himachal Pradesh. The series will follow the journey of Charlie Chopra and her quest to uncover a deep mystery.

The series also stars Lara Dutta, Naseeruddin Shah, Neena Gupta, Ratna Pathak Shah, Priyanshu Painyuli, Gulshan Grover and Chandan Roy Sanyal, among many others. Hailing from Vishal Bhardwaj, the series is co-written by Anjum Rajabali and Jyotsna Hariharan along with Bharadwaj. The series is produced by Vishal Bhardwaj Pictures, Priti Sahani, and Agatha Christie Limited.

Kumari Srimathi - Prime Video - September 28

With Nithya Menen headlining, Kumari Srimathi is a Telugu comedy-drama series helmed by Gomtesh Upadhyay. The series revolves around Srimathi trying to raise funds to buy her ancestral home back by opening a bar. 

With actor, writer and filmmaker Srinivas Avasarala as the showrunner, the series also stars Gauthami, Praneeta Pattnaik, Thiruveer, Naresh, Murali Mohan and Nirupam Paritala. The series, originally shot in Telugu, will also be released in Tamil, Malayalam, Kannada and Hindi. The series is produced by Swapna Dutt and Priyanka Dutt under the banner Early Monsoon Tales.

Choona - Netflix - September 29

Written and directed by Pushpendra Nath Misra, Choona is a satirical Hindi language series. The series features Jimmy Shergill, Aashim Gulati, Vikram Kochhar, Chandan Roy, Namit Das, Gyanendra Tripathi, Atul Srivastava, Monika Panwar, and Niharika Lyra Dutt among others. 

Choona revolves around a heist that is planned by a group of unlikely people, who target their common enemy Shukla and loot Rs 600 crore, which is guarded by high-level security. The series is backed by Flying Saucer.

Paapam Pasivadu - Aha Telugu- September 29

Paapam Pasivadu is a Telugu series starring Indian Idol-fame singer Sreeram Chandra, along with Raashi Singh, Srividya Maharshi and Gayathri Chaganti. Paapam Pasivadu revolves around the life of 25-year-old Kranthi, played by Sreeram Chandra, and his quest for love. The rest of the series deals with what happens to Kranthi when not one or two but three women fall in love with him at the same time.

The romantic-comedy series is directed by Lalith Kumar and produced by Akhil Vardhan. The series is produced by The Weekend Show. 

Wes Anderson's anthology shorts - Netflix - September 27

Four of Wes Anderson's short films adapted from Roald Dahl's short stories are coming to Netflix. They're titled The Swan, The Wonderful Story of Henry Sugar, The Rat Catcher and Poison

The Wonderful Story of Henry Sugar is an English short film featuring Benedict Cumberbatch, Dev Patel, Ralph Fiennes, Rupert Friend, Richard Ayoade, and Ben Kingsley among others. Said to explore the dark sides of author Roald Dahl's career, it is based on Dahl's story from the 1977 collection.

Tumse Na Ho Payega - Disney+ Hotstar - September 29

Backed by director Nitesh Tiwari, Tumse Na Ho Payega is a Hindi series starring Ishwak Singh in the lead role. It is directed by Abhishek Sinha. Apart from Ishwak, it also features Mahima Makwana, Gaurav Pandey, Amala Akkineni, Gurpreet Saini, Parmeet Sethi and Meghna Malik.

In the series, Ishwak decides to start a business after getting fired from his job. His friends (played by Gaurav Pandey and Gurpreet Saini) help him as he navigates through the expectations of his family and struggles against setbacks and disappointments.

Reptile - Netflix - September 29

With Benicio Del Toro, Alicia Silverstone, and Justin Timberlake playing the lead roles, Reptile has been written by Grant Singer, in his directorial debut. Touted to be a crime thriller, Reptile follows veteran detective Nichols (Benicio del Toro) as he works to solve the gruesome murder of a young real estate agent.

The cast also includes Michael Pitt, Ato Essandoh, Frances Fisher, Eric Bogosian and Domenick Lombardozzi. The film had its world premiere at the Toronto International Film Festival on September 7.
